Live Session, Lubuntu 20.04 Test Build for April 3rd, 2020:

Testing on a MacBook for the first time! The icons seemed so different
due to the change of size resoution,s o i changed the size of the panel.
Sure enough, the panel updated by default, however there were two
issues:

1) When I opened the start menu, the start menu size didn't change at
all, it was just moved higher on the screen due to the taller size of
the panel.

2) The text, all text, of the panel did not change.

3) The Notification/System Monitor Applet (Bottom Right) Icon Sizes did
not change.
